prompt2 : The report is - Subtype Her2, page 1 / 1. copy No. Examination: Histopathological examination. Gender: F. Material: 1. Multiple organ resection - left breast with axillary tissues. Expected time of examination: up to 8 working days. Clinical diagnosis: Cancer of the breast. Macroscopic description: Left breast-sized 22.4 x 14.2 x 5.3 cm removed along with axillary tissues sized 8 x 9 x 3.5 cm and a 24.3 x 8.2 cm skin flap. Weight 860 g. Tumour sized 5 x 3.5 x 5.5 cm found on the boundary of outer quadrants, 2.4 cm from the upper boundary, 0.4 cm from the base. and 1.6 cm from the skin. Microscopic description: Carcinoma ductale invasivum (partim mucinosum) - NHG2 (2+2+3/24 mitoses/10 HPF - visual area: 0.55mm). Carcinoma intraductale mamillae. Glandular tissue with lesions of the type mastopathia fibrosa. Invasive lesions 0.5 cm away from the base. AXILLARY LYMPH NODES: Metastases carcinomatosae in lymphonodis (No II/XLIII). Histopathological diagnosis: Carcinoma invasivum partim mucinosum mammae sinistrae. Invasive ductal and partially mucinous carcinoma of the left breast.'. Metastases carcinomatosae in lymphonodis axillae (No II/XLIII). Cancer metastases in axillary lymph nodes. (NHG2, pT3, pN1a). Results of immunohistochemical examination: Estrogen receptors found in over 75% of neoplastic cell nuclei. Progesterone receptors found in 10-75% of neoplastic cell nuclei. HER2 protein stained with HercepTest™M by DAKO. Positive reaction in invasive carcinoma cells ( Score = 3+ ).
